Lorria Naomi Calalay

January 13, 1932 — January 28, 2025

Lorria Calalay, known lovingly as “Mom or Mimi” by everyone who met her, was born on January 13th 1932 and went to be with her lord and savior Jesus Christ on January 28th 2025. She was preceded in death by her husband, Alfredo Calalay and her children Gorgie Calalay, Freddie Calalay, Donny Calalay, and Johnna Kay Calalay. She is survived by her sister Jackie Starnes Dunlap, her daughters Teri Calalay Jennings, Tonya Calalay McBrayer and her sons Johnny Calalay and Joey Calalay, as well as her grandson Christopher “Tony” Calalay whom she took in and cared for her entire life. She also leaves behind countless grandchildren and great grandchildren.

First and foremost Lorria was a woman of great faith, strength and tenacity. She devoted her life to supporting her husband and family as they traveled for his military service, and she was determined to make sure everyone around her knew that they could call on her as “Mom or Mimi”. She was deeply involved with her children’s education, volunteered with the disabled, and participated in PTA. She was also a substitute teacher. Her homes were always open and a central location for her big family and many of her relatives, friends and even perfect strangers have fond memories of being welcomed into her kitchen to eat. Her neighbors loved her as well, and shared a connection over her special needs grandson whom she dedicated her life to. For years Lorria had a great love for crafting and sewing, and she enjoyed going to craft fairs. She was also deeply passionate about her faith and her relationship with Jesus. She attended church for many years, prayed daily, and relied upon her faith to strengthen her.

“Mom” was opinionated and stern at times, but she was also silly and kept her sharp wits about her all the way to the end of her life. It’s impossible to surmise ninety three years of life into a few short paragraphs except to say: The legacy that she leaves behind is one of love, determination and self sacrifice. Her family finds comfort in the promise that she is reunited with her husband and children who passed before her, and that she is now healed in the presence of her lord.
